3.2.7 Treasury shares - Description of the share buyback programme
As of 31 December 2019, the Company held 36,195 treasury shares representing 0.07% of the share capital and 0.00% of the actual voting rights in the Company. As of 31 March 2020, the Company held 75,795 treasury shares representing 0.17% of the share capital and 0.00% of the actual voting rights in the Company. M.R.M. and Invest Securities signed a new liquidity contract effective 28 February 2020. The new contract, valid for a period of twelve months and automatically renewable, was drawn
up following changes to regulations on liquidity contracts and complies with AMF Decision No 2018-01 of 2 July 2018. It replaces the previous liquidity contract with Invest Securities of 19 December 2013 effective 7 January 2014. The trades carried out under the liquidity agreement of 19 December 2013 complied with said AMF decision since 1 January 2019 when it came into force.
